Info About Animator vs. Animation Hacked (Money)
So you’ve stumbled across Animator vs. Animation Hacked (Money), which is basically a cheeky twist on the classic stick-figure showdown we all remember. Instead of grinding through levels trying to earn enough cash to unlock new tools or upgrades, this version hands you an overflowing wallet from the get-go. Imagine launching the game and seeing your in-game funds skyrocket into the millions—no more worrying about whether you can afford that next fancy weapon or special ability.
With unlimited money at your disposal, the gameplay shifts from careful planning to pure, unbridled experimentation. Want every weapon? Go ahead and stock up. Curious what happens if you unleash every animation effect in rapid succession? Knock yourself out. The hack lets you mix and match upgrades without a second thought, so you can dive straight into the chaos of battling that pesky stick-figure army. It’s a goofy playground for testing out otherwise costly combos, and there’s a certain fun in seeing just how over-the-top you can make your little digital army get.
Of course, part of the thrill of the original game was working your way up and earning rewards the hard way, so you’ll miss that sense of gradual achievement here. But if you’re in a mood for something more carefree—just pure mayhem with zero resource management headaches—this hacked version scratches that itch perfectly. It’s a quick, silly getaway that lets you focus on the fun without ever checking your balance.
